As businesses grow and handle more data from diverse sources, one thing becomes crystal clear—data integration architecture is no longer optional. It’s the backbone of any modern data strategy. Whether you’re a startup scaling fast or a large enterprise juggling legacy systems and cloud platforms, building a flexible and scalable architecture is key to turning raw data into actionable insights.
In this blog, we’ll explore what data integration architecture means, why scalability matters, and how to create an infrastructure that grows with your business.
What Is Data Integration Architecture?
Data integration architecture is the framework that defines how data from multiple sources is collected, transformed, and delivered to a centralized system for analysis or operational use. It connects databases, cloud platforms, APIs, third-party tools, and internal systems—ensuring that data flows seamlessly and reliably across the organization.
A solid architecture handles data variety, volume, and velocity without bottlenecks or breakdowns. But more importantly, it evolves as your data ecosystem grows.
Also Read: How Cloud Storage Is Powering Remote Work and Global Collaboration
Why Scalability Matters
Data volumes are exploding. IDC estimates that the global data sphere will reach 175 zettabytes by 2025. That means your integration systems need to scale—without becoming fragile or slow.
A scalable data integration architecture ensures:
- Real-time access to accurate data
- Minimal downtime as new sources are added
- Reduced data silos across teams
- Faster decision-making based on unified information
Without scalability, your architecture may become a bottleneck instead of a bridge.
Key Steps to Build a Scalable Data Integration Architecture
Start with a Modular Design
Build your integration architecture in layers or modules. This makes it easier to upgrade, replace, or expand components without breaking the entire system.
Use microservices or containerized components that are loosely coupled, allowing for independent scaling.
Adopt Cloud-Native Integration Tools
Cloud-based platforms like AWS Glue, Azure Data Factory, or Informatica offer scalable, pay-as-you-go integration solutions. These tools adapt to increasing data loads and support both batch and real-time processing.
They also simplify connecting to modern cloud databases, SaaS platforms, and legacy systems.
Use ETL/ELT Patterns Wisely
Choose the right approach based on your use case. ETL (Extract, Transform, Load) works well when heavy transformation is needed before storage. ELT (Extract, Load, Transform) is more scalable for cloud data warehouses where transformation can be handled after loading.
Scalable data integration architecture should support both, depending on the scenario.
Implement Robust Data Governance and Monitoring
Scalability isn’t just about handling more data—it’s about doing so reliably. Integrate tools for:
- Data lineage tracking
- Error handling
- Alerting and monitoring
- Role-based access controls
This ensures data trustworthiness and compliance as your architecture scales.
Plan for Real-Time Data Flows
Batch processing has its place, but real-time or near-real-time integrations are becoming the norm—especially in customer service, e-commerce, and IoT. Use event-driven architectures and streaming tools like Apache Kafka or AWS Kinesis to support these dynamic data needs.
Final Thoughts
A future-ready data integration architecture is more than a technology setup—it’s a strategic asset. It supports agility, innovation, and data-driven decision-making at scale. By focusing on modular design, leveraging cloud tools, and embracing real-time flows, businesses can stay ahead in a world where data is growing faster than ever.